Understanding Laptop Sizes
Before we dive into the ideal bag size, it’s essential to understand the different laptop sizes available. Laptops come in various sizes, ranging from 11 inches to 17 inches. The size of your laptop will determine the minimum bag size you need. Here’s a breakdown of common laptop sizes and their dimensions:
- 11-inch laptops: 11.6 inches wide, 7.9 inches deep, 0.7 inches thick
- 13-inch laptops: 12.8 inches wide, 8.9 inches deep, 0.7 inches thick
- 14-inch laptops: 13.3 inches wide, 9.2 inches deep, 0.7 inches thick
- 15-inch laptops: 14.1 inches wide, 9.7 inches deep, 0.8 inches thick
- 16-inch laptops: 14.2 inches wide, 9.8 inches deep, 0.8 inches thick
- 17-inch laptops: 15.6 inches wide, 10.4 inches deep, 0.9 inches thick

Choosing the Right Bag Size
Now that you know your laptop’s size, it’s time to choose the right bag size. Here are some general guidelines to follow:
- For 11-inch to 13-inch laptops, look for bags with a width of 12-14 inches, a depth of 8-10 inches, and a thickness of 1-2 inches.
- For 14-inch to 15-inch laptops, look for bags with a width of 14-16 inches, a depth of 9-11 inches, and a thickness of 1-2 inches.
- For 16-inch to 17-inch laptops, look for bags with a width of 16-18 inches, a depth of 10-12 inches, and a thickness of 1-2 inches.
Keep in mind that these are general guidelines, and you should consider other factors such as the bag’s material, padding, and features.
Types of Laptop Bags
Laptop bags come in various styles, each with its own unique features and benefits. Here are some common types of laptop bags:
- Laptop sleeves: These are slim, padded bags that fit snugly around your laptop. They’re ideal for carrying your laptop alone or inside another bag.
- Laptop backpacks: These are spacious bags with multiple compartments and pockets. They’re perfect for carrying your laptop, books, and other essentials.
- Laptop messenger bags: These are stylish bags with a single strap and a flap closure. They’re great for carrying your laptop and a few accessories.
- Laptop briefcases: These are professional bags with a classic design and multiple pockets. They’re ideal for business use.
